NamPet, which stands for “National Mission on Power Electronics Technology,” is an effort by the Indian government to help the power electronics industry grow. The mission aims to make India a leader in the power electronics sector and to meet the growing demand for power electronics devices in the country. The government knows that power electronics technology is important to the country’s economic and technological growth, so it has started NamPet to help this growth.
Purpose:
The primary objective of NamPet is to develop a strong power electronics industry in India. The mission aims to encourage the development of indigenous technology in the power electronics sector and to make India self-sufficient in the production of power electronics devices. The mission also aims to promote the use of power electronics devices in various applications, such as energy management, electric mobility, and renewable energy.

Key Components:
NamPet has several key components that are designed to support the development of the power electronics industry in India. Some of the key components of the mission include:
- Research and Development: The mission will support the development of new technologies and products in the power electronics sector. This will be achieved through the creation of research and development centers and the funding of research projects.
- Skill Development: The mission will support the development of skilled professionals in the power electronics sector. This will be achieved through the creation of training and education programs for students and professionals.
- Manufacturing: The mission will support the development of a strong manufacturing base for power electronics devices in India. This will be achieved through the promotion of manufacturing clusters, the creation of production units, and the encouragement of entrepreneurship in the power electronics sector.
- Marketing and Promotion: The mission will support the marketing and promotion of power electronics devices in India. This will be achieved through the creation of marketing and promotional programs, the participation in trade fairs and exhibitions, and the promotion of exports.
- Financial Assistance: The mission will provide financial assistance to support the development of the power electronics industry in India. This will be achieved through the provision of loans, subsidies, and tax benefits.
